Here is a recent update on the progress of the Discovery Place for Kids in downtown Huntersville, North Carolina:

A local company hopes to build a tree house in the middle of downtown. Not some boards nailed to the truck of a tree, leading to more boards tacked together in the limbs above.

Huntersville-based Power Play Inc. is working on probably the nicest tree house in town, a three-story Discovery Place for Kidsstructure that will greet kids and their parents as they enter the brand-new Discovery Place Kids museum in a little more than a year.

That's just one of many local connections Discovery Place Kids Director Debbie Curry has established, she said this week.


On its Web site, Power Play Inc. describes itself as "the world's largest, fully integrated manufacturer of commercial playground equipment, floating dock systems and lifts for boats and personal water craft." They make the climb-slide-and-swing combinations that have sprung up at schools, parks and playgrounds everywhere.

Power Play Marketing Director Jim Swintek said the company is excited to get the chance to bid on the tree house for the Town Center development in the southwest corner of Gilead and Old Statesville roads. He didn't want to say any more about the project this week. Curry said the tree house will accommodate children from birth through second grade and their parents. It will also need to be accessible in parts to physically handicapped children.
